Adam Tebbs

Which sport do you play? Golf
What school do you attend? Green Valley High School
How long have you played and what motivated you to get involved in this sport? I started playing golf when I was about 2 years old. My grandma gave me plastic clubs and I would hit them around the house all day.
Please list any accomplishments you are proud of achieving in your sport: Winning Junior World at age 10 and breaking the record, I shot 10 under par for three days. Winning State with my team and individually my junior year.
What do you like most about your sport? I like that there are no judges, no teammates, no one to blame it on except for you. If you screw up it’s on you, if you do good then you get all the glory!
What is your favorite sport to watch on TV and why? College Basketball. Watching my favorite team; UNC Tarheels! My dad has always liked them and I caught on as a little kid and I’m a huge fan now.
Who is your favorite athlete or person you draw inspiration from? Why do you draw inspiration from this person? My dad because he always has and will believe in me, even through struggles he tells me that I will get through it. My dad also for never giving up on me.
Do you think that being an athlete helps or hinders you with your academic studies? It depends on if you are willing to get the make up work in and not be lazy. It really depends on the person. My GPA is 3.7
Do you plan on pursuing your sport at the college level? I chose BYU to play golf because the environment at BYU is exactly what I was looking for. I have family up there and they have a great golf program, and the Coach is a great guy. I am expecting to play right away. I feel my game will be there come crunch time.
Do you plan on pursuing a career in your sport as a professional? That is the ultimate goal for me in my life. I would love to play golf professionally and I feel I can be very successful at that.
If you do not pursue a professional career in your sport what else would you like to do in life? I would like to look into something that has to do with numbers. Math has always been my favorite subject.
